Web the table is decorated with the essential symbols of kwanzaa, such as the kinara (candle holder), mkeka (mat), muhindi (corn to represent the children), mazao (fruit to represent the harvest), and zawadi (gifts). Web web the primary symbols of kwanzaa are the seven candles (mishumaa sabaa), which represent the seven principles (more on that below), the candle holder (kinara), unity cup (kikombe cha umoja), placemat (mkeka), crops (mazao), corn (muhindi), and gifts (zawadi).
